Specs:
  • 15.6" Touchscreen OLED FHD (1920 x 1080) Display
  • AMD Ryzen 7-5800H 8-Core Processor
  • 16GB LPDDR4X RAM
  • 512GB PCIe NVMe M.2 Solid State Drive
  • NVIDIA GeForce RTX 3050 Ti 4GB Graphics
  • 802.11 Wireless-AC (2x2) + Bluetooth 5.0
  • Backlit Chiclet Keyboard with Num-key
  • 6-Cell 96Whr Li-ion Battery
  • Windows 11 Professional
  • Ports:
    • 1x USB 3.2 Gen 1 Type-A
    • 1x USB 3.2 Gen 2 Type-C
    • 1x HDMI 2.0b
    • 1x 2in1 Card Reader
    • 1x Combination Audio Jack
  • 4.41 lbs

Quote from Exile200 :
RTX 3050 Ti 4GB GDDR6 Graphics, 50W Max TGP
That is a huge red flag.
I don't think this laptop is being marketed as a gaming laptop thou. More like a productivity laptop with some light gaming ability. Like those older Zenbooks with Nvidia MX cards.

Quote from Exile200 :
RTX 3050 Ti 4GB GDDR6 Graphics, 50W Max TGP
That is a huge red flag.
Just a note that the Acer Swift X that so many folks liked from last year had a 35w RTX 3050ti, as did the Asus ROG X13. This one has a more juice than those, which were both competent gaming laptops at 1080p.

Only 2 USB ports on the whole machine (A&C) - none of which support power delivery. So if you forget your ac adapter, or just want to plug in a standard thumb drive while using a USB mouse you're out of luck. Puzzling how big of an oversight this is compared to its otherwise excellent specs. Am I missing something?
